CNBC’s Kate Rooney spoke with Matt Bartolini, Head of SPDR Americas Research at State Street Global Advisors, and Dan Egan, Vice President of Behavioral Finance and Investing at Betterment. They dove into the world of dividend plays and broke down the latest big dividend ETF launch. They tackled a wide array of topics in the ETF industry: investor sentiment, bond fund flows and artificial intelligence – specifically, AI’s role in the future of money management – as well as what to expect as we gear up for 2024 amid the Federal Reserve’s higher-for-longer rate regime. It’s almost crunch time for many holding short-term Treasuries, but will many be too scared to make the switch to equities again?
